How to Embed Monday.com Form on Shopify: A Quick Guide using EmbedAny

Are you looking to integrate your Monday.com form directly into your Shopify store? Whether you want to share project timelines with customers or display team workflows, embedding a form of Monday.com content can make your store more interactive and informative.

In this guide, we’ll show you how to embed Monday.com form on your Shopify store using EmbedAny - a simple no-code solution.

What You’ll Need

  • A Shopify store
  • Access to your Shopify admin
  • The Monday.com content you want to embed
  • EmbedAny app installed on your Shopify store

Step 1: Install EmbedAny on Your Shopify Store

  1. Visit the EmbedAny app page in the Shopify App Store
  2. Click “Add app” and follow the installation instructions
  3. Activate the app on your store when prompted

Step 2: Find Your Monday.com Form

  1. Go to https://monday.com/features/forms
  2. Select a type of form and click Get Started
  3. Sign up or log in to your Monday.com account
  4. Provide the answers to some questions
  5. Navigate to the board, dashboard, or view you want to embed
  6. Click the link icon (usually in the top-right corner)
  7. Set the appropriate sharing permissions (make sure it’s set to “Public” or accessible to anyone with the link)
  8. Copy the link provided by Monday.com

Step 3: Embed Your Monday.com Form in Shopify

  1. Go to your Shopify admin panel
  2. Navigate to the page, product, or blog post where you want to embed the Monday.com content
  3. In the rich text editor, paste the Monday.com link
  4. Highlight the pasted link and click the “Italic” button (or use keyboard shortcut Ctrl+I / Cmd+I)
  5. Save your changes

The link italicised in Shopify

That’s it! Once you save, EmbedAny will automatically convert your italicised Monday.com form into an interactive embed.

Where to Use Monday.com Embeds on Your Shopify Store

You can embed your Monday.com form in several sections of your Shopify store, depending on your purpose. The most common options are:

  • Contact Page: Ideal if you’re using the form to collect customer inquiries or requests.
  • Custom Page (e.g., “Work With Us” or “Feedback”): Great for gathering specific information from visitors.
  • Product Page: Useful if the form relates to product customization or order details.
  • Footer or Popup: Helpful for quick surveys or lead generation across your store.
